Rural Romance: A Tribute to Country Girls

The song "As Mocinhas do Interior" by Os Filhos do Rio Grande is a heartfelt tribute to the charm and allure of country girls, as seen through the eyes of a city man who has fallen for their rustic beauty and genuine nature. The lyrics express a deep appreciation for the simplicity and sincerity that these young women embody, contrasting them with the more urbanized lifestyle the singer is accustomed to.

The song's narrator describes his admiration for the qualities of these country girls, highlighting their tenderness, the sweetness of their kisses, and their down-to-earth demeanor. He acknowledges the appeal of both blondes and brunettes, emphasizing their beauty, charm, and loving nature. The lyrics suggest that these women possess an authenticity and warmth that can make any man fall in love.

Furthermore, the song touches on the cultural differences between city life and rural life. The singer, who identifies as a city boy and a radio performer, seems to find a refreshing escape in the company of these country girls. Their simple yet polite way of speaking and their natural grace, regardless of what they wear, are celebrated in the song. The repeated lines "Eu não desprezo ninguém, mas eu amo e quero bem as mocinhas do interior" ("I don't despise anyone, but I love and hold dear the country girls") serve as a refrain that underscores his genuine affection for these women, despite his urban background.
